ProntoForms features and specs

  • Customizable Forms
    ProntoForms allows users to create highly customizable forms tailored to specific business needs, enabling seamless data collection in various formats.
  • Offline Capabilities
    Users can fill out forms and collect data even without an internet connection, which then syncs automatically when connectivity is restored.
  • Integrations
    ProntoForms seamlessly integrates with various enterprise systems like Salesforce, QuickBooks, and Google Sheets, enhancing workflow automation.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The platform offers an intuitive and easy-to-navigate interface, making it accessible to users with varying technical expertise.
  • Robust Analytics
    The tool provides powerful data analytics and reporting features, helping businesses track performance and make informed decisions based on collected data.

PostImage.org features and specs

  • Free Service
    PostImage.org offers free image hosting, making it accessible for anyone who wants to upload and share images without worrying about cost.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The website has a simple and easy-to-use interface that allows users to upload images quickly without any technical hassle.
  • No Registration Required
    Users can upload images without having to create an account, which speeds up the process and enhances convenience.
  • Multiple Upload Options
    Supports various upload methods including drag-and-drop, file selection, and even direct web URLs for added flexibility.
  • Various Resize Options
    Allows users to resize images during the upload process, providing utility for different use cases such as forums, websites, and more.
  • Permanent Image Links
    Generates direct links, BBCode, and HTML code for easy sharing and embedding, which are intended to be permanent.

Possible disadvantages of PostImage.org

  • Image Moderation
    As free hosting, there is a possibility of images being removed if they are found to violate their terms of service, leading to potential broken links.
  • Ads on the Website
    The free service is ad-supported, and users might experience advertisements while navigating the website.
  • Limited Support
    Lack of customer support options may be a drawback for users who need assistance with issues or have specific requirements.
  • Image Size Limits
    There are limits on the size of images that can be uploaded (currently 24MB), which may be restrictive for high-resolution or professional media files.
  • No Advanced Features
    The service lacks advanced features that might be found in paid image hosting options, such as extensive privacy settings or advanced image editing.
